So using Sovem's mod... and a bit of faffing around to get to boot the damned thing to DOS!! I am, for the first time in 1 year now using WiFi =D

For other folks looking for the same thing...

Sovem's BIOS With NO WHITELIST is here - https://app.box.com/s/jxc4pbc4slkohi711e4l
I used Rufus Boot utility to create a bootable DOS USB Stick - http://rufus.akeo.ie/
Copy the Bios files provided to the Root (so not in a directory)
Shut down my Z585 and pressed the little button to the right of the power button (with a bent arrow on it)
Go into Bios settings and change the boot options to Legacy - NOT UEFI
Set boot order to USB stick first
Save and Exit

Laptop now runs straight from USB stick.
type "flash.bat" and enter... and that's it... the flashing utility will do it's thing and restart.

Change WiFi card (two screws) and restart... and here we are now =D

Sovem - you are a life saver, thank you =)
